Chemical Property Profile of Methyl 3-(4-chlorophenyl)-5-(methylsulfanyl)-2-thiophenecarboxylate
Property Insights of Methyl 3-(4-chlorophenyl)-5-(methylsulfanyl)-2-thiophenecarboxylate
The XLogP value of 4.577 indicates that Methyl 3-(4-chlorophenyl)-5-(methylsulfanyl)-2-thiophenecarboxylate is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. With a topological polar surface area (TPSA) of 26.3 Ų, Methyl 3-(4-chlorophenyl)-5-(methylsulfanyl)-2-thiophenecarboxylate ex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, Methyl 3-(4-chlorophenyl)-5-(methylsulfanyl)-2-thiophenecarboxylate has 0 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
